Company Description As a global key player in yeasts and fermentation, Lesaffre designs, manufactures and markets innovative solutions for Baking, Food taste & pleasure, Health care and Biotechnology. Family group born in northern France in 1853, now a multi-national and a multicultural company, Lesaffre is committed to working with confidence to better nourish and protect the planet. In close collaboration with its clients and partners, Lesaffre employs 11 000 people in more than 50 countries. Lesaffre achieves a turnover of 3 billion euros. Job Description Responsible for Scientific exchange and development of key opinion leaders , Lead local advocacy jobs and science and medical network maintain and support. For both China and APAC Participate in medical content generation and review. Monitor and Secure education quality to marketing communications and educational documentations. Participate in conferences and events. Work with RA to drive local market access projects. Participate in educating key accounts and strategic accounts. Own the distributor TTT programs and engagement with branded customer for their further education programs. Participate in webinars, presentations, and poster sessions. Lead topics and symposium in local context to enhance our scientific level regarding different product go to market executions. Participate in contributing to creating scientific assets and material that communicate the science behind the Gnosis portfolio. Support Strategic M&A screening and science related projects, including local clinical study and formulation activities. Qualifications Master’s degree or higher in relevant field (e.g. MD, MS, PhD) 10–15 years of relevant industry experience with a strong track record of delivery. Proven people-management experience, including hiring, mentoring and leading cross-functional teams. Excellent communication skills, with particular strength in technical communication. Solid understanding of applicable industry regulations and compliance requirements; able to incorporate regulatory considerations into business and technical decisions. Strong stakeholder management skills and the ability to build credibility across the organization. Training or experience in nutritional science, biochemistry, human nutrition Years of experience: +10 years Activity: Human care Contract type: Fix term contract
